    Default berlina, lsd or standard diff?

    hey, just a quick question. i have a 1996 vs berlina v6, and i was wondering whether my car has a optional lsd in it or just a standard diff?

    i have read somewhere that the diff's were optional in this model. is there any way of checking? codes on diff housing, things to look for? and no i dont wanna go out and leave some black marks to go check either...


    im leaning towards that it does but im not sure, eg. the other day taking off i had one rear wheel in the dirt and one on the bitumen. i gave it too it and to my suprise the wheel in the dirt didnt spin its self out. it just took off with out even feeling like one wheel was in the dirt.

    Diff could be flogged out. Get under the car if its a stock unmolested car you will see "high performance" tag on the right hand side rear of the diff. mine used to do what ur explaining....my diff went kaboom not long after now i have an lsd.

    Look on your diff, there should be a tag that says 'LSD - High Performance'.

    Quote Originally Posted by jokerflingo View Post
    I thought if one spins and the other spins the opposite way you have a single pegger?
    You are right,this is the way to tell if the diff is LSD or not.Jack up the rear of the car, spin one wheel by hand, the opposite side wheel will spin the opposite way on a single spinner.If both wheels turn the same way,its a LSD.
